In this episode of Local Matters, host Ben Rodgers sits down with Cookeville Police Chief Scott Winfrey for a wide-ranging conversation about leadership, community policing, and the future of public safety in one of Tennessee's fastest-growing cities. Chief Winfrey reflects on his journey from growing up in Baxter to a decades-long career with the Cookeville Police Department, sharing how his experiences have shaped his approach to serving the community. The discussion explores the department's new police headquarters, recruiting and training the next generation of officers, expanded traffic enforcement efforts, and the importance of proactive policing to improve roadway safety. Chief Winfrey also highlights community outreach initiatives including the Citizens Police Academy and Tennessee Tech partnership that are helping build trust and inspire future law enforcement professionals. It's an insightful conversation about balancing growth, investing in people, and maintaining the strong relationships that continue to make Cookeville one of the safest and most connected communities in the Upper Cumberland.
